There have been some good discussions in the past which suggest that the DFP access methods don't use STARTIO directly. Those few dedicated vivisectionists of I/O working at ISVs and the IBM folks working in DFSMSdfp & z/OS IOS can talk about this with some authority but with OCO and withdrawal of PLM's there is precious little externalized documentation.
